QUESTION:
I have a Raised Suspension or Suspension Lift Kit question.
I’m interested in the RANCHO QUICKLIFT. Can you really
raise the FRONT 1-2.5 in. at will? How is this done?
ANSWER:
The Quicklifts have a raised spring perch (located higher up than the stock perch), which moves the spring up, which lifts up the suspension / vehicle.
It is in a fixed position, there is nothing to adjust. You only have to install the unit.
The adjustability on the Rancho 9000s like this is the valving. You can adjust the valving to the stiffness you want.
For instance, one setting for everyday driving, and another setting for offroading.
